CED's Management Training program is tailored to sales-minded candidates seeking management positions in an evolving industry. CED is a privately held company with more than 750 locations. ManagementTrainees are taught every aspect of CED's business in order to run their own multi-million-dollar location upon completion of the training.
On-the-job training lasts for 2-3 years and includes rotations in warehouse, counter sales, accounts payable, accounts receivable, financial statements, purchasing, account management, project management, inventory management and business development. Throughout the program, trainees attend multiple sessions focused on electrical products, sales, and management.
While the position provides real on-the-job training, there is also online training related to electrical systems, sales, and management. No prior industry experience is necessary: we give you the tools needed to be successful with CED. The ideal candidate possesses outstanding communication skills, is geographically flexible, and thrives in a fast-paced, multi-faceted industry.

About the Organizations: The Kalamazoo Growlers are a 2014 Northwoods League expansion team, 2022 and 2024 Northwoods League Championship team, and have become one of the most premier sports and entertainment companies in the Nation, winning organization of the year in 2016, 2020, 2022 and 2024. The Growlers continue the rich history of baseball in Kalamazoo, carrying on the tradition of the Kalamazoo Kodiaks and Kalamazoo Kings. Homer Stryker Field, a 3,000-seat park located in Kalamazoo's Mayors Riverfront Park is the home field of the Growlers.
The Northwoods League is a summer baseball league comprised of teams of the top college players from across North America. The Northwoods League has more teams, plays more games, and draws more fans than any Summer Collegiate Baseball League in North America. Each team is operated similar to a professional minor league team, providing players an opportunity to play under the same conditions using wooden bats, minor league specification baseballs, experiencing overnight road trips, and playing nightly before thousands of fans.

How much does a management trainee earn in Wyoming, MI?
The average management trainee in Wyoming, MI earns between $35,000 and $59,000 annually. This compares to the national average management trainee range of $38,000 to $61,000.
Average management trainee salary in Wyoming, MI
$46,000
